Hey there folks. My GT is all stock unfortunately
But my problem is that after driving the car for about 20 mins, the car is hard to start.
But after the car sits for 15 mins, the car starts up like a champ.
Could it be the alternator? My batter is fine.

you need to distinguish between the two is it: hard starting meaning cranks longer than normal before startingor is it:...hard starting because of insufficient cranking ability=slow cranking...the two are not the same and would lead you to troubleshoot a completely different system based on what you have...so define your symptom more[&:]

Thanks I forgot to mention I do have bad corrosion on the Pos batt cable. Cold starts up fine, or has sit, cranks fast.
if i turn it off after use, and immediately crank it, it cranks slow, till it either catches or never cranks up

CLEAN ALL CONNECTIONS and have battery tested = check all individual cells and make sure the specific gravity is at leat 1250 and above on all cells with little or no diff between cells if it's not a maintenence free battery.......after that if you got a prob the starter may have high resistance in the windings
